This rural home is one of three brand new dwellings, nearing completion. Forming part of the former granary, one of a small, mixed farmstead of buildings in the village of Assington. The dwellings are situated within walking distance of the local village shop and pub, with excellent access to footpaths. This end terrace home enjoys far reaching views over adjacent meadows and farm land and is approached by a sweeping driveway with parking for two vehicles and gated access to the South facing rear garden. The garden can also be accessed via the large glass sliding doors onto the patio, from the dual aspect Sitting / Dining room.

All three properties have all been finished to an extremely high standard throughout, with quality fixtures and fittings to include oak flooring to the ground floor, a Howden's Tewkesbury Kitchen in Dove grey with oak block worktops and breakfast bar with NEFF appliances and Franke sink and taps, security system, carpets to the stairs and first floor, Karndean Vinyl Flooring to bathroom & en-suite with high quality sanitaryware and solid oak doors throughout. The brand new Daikin Air Source Heat Pump system provides efficient underfloor heating to the ground floor, with radiator heating to the first floor coupled with high performance glazing throughout ensuring the properties are economical to run and heat. Fibre broadband has also been installed in each property.

Letting information The rent is exclusive of utilities and council tax.
Minimum term: 12 months
Deposit: £1,788.46
Availability: Imminent
No Pets
Non Smokers 

Holding deposit Prospective applicants will be required to pay a Holding Deposit to Fenn Wright, equivalent to a maximum of 1 week's rent. Once the holding deposit has been received, Fenn Wright will suspend marketing of the rental property for a period of 15 calendar days subject to referencing commencing promptly. Upon successful references being completed, acceptable and the tenancy being confirmed by Fenn Wright, the holding deposit paid will then contribute towards the first month's rental payment.
